Delta-9 Tetrahydrocannabinol Drinks Legal Status Clarified in MO

Navigating the complex landscape of Delta-9 THC drinks legality in Missouri can be confusing . Following a new Missouri Supreme Court decision , Delta-9 THC drinks are generally legal, but with key stipulations. The court determined that the regulation restricting Delta-9 THC only applies to products derived from marijuana plants, permitting those created from hemp – containing less than 0.3% Delta-9 THC on a dry basis – to remain legal. However, rigorous compliance with hemp regulations is necessary and incorrect labeling or surpassing the allowable Delta-9 THC threshold can trigger legal consequences . Consumers should use caution and verify the source and ingredients of any Delta-9 THC product purchased.
